Royal Laurel is EVA Air's reverse herringbone 1-2-1 business class, rated 5-star by Skytrax, with each seat angled away from the aisle for direct access without climbing over a neighbor. The seat converts to a fully flat 78-inch bed, has a 16-inch entertainment screen, and the Taiwanese cuisine service — including congee, braised dishes, and a noodle bar on longer flights — is consistently cited by frequent flyers as a step above typical US carrier business class meals. On a 13-14 hour transpacific sector, that combination of lie-flat comfort and food quality makes a real difference in how rested you are for onward connections.
EVA Air offers Royal Laurel departures from eight US gateways — New York (JFK), Los Angeles, San Francisco, Chicago, Atlanta, Miami, Newark, and Washington DC — all routing through Taipei (TPE), EVA's hub. For Freetown-bound travelers, LAX and SFO tend to price best on the transpacific portion since EVA has more frequency and equipment flexibility from the West Coast, while JFK and Newark departures sometimes carry a premium during peak summer and holiday periods.

On the US-to-Asia segment, EVA Air's Royal Laurel competes closely with other Star Alliance carriers and Gulf carriers who route through their own hubs toward Africa. EVA's advantage is consistency — Skytrax has ranked it 5-star for over a decade — and a genuinely comfortable product on a route where connection quality and rest matter more than novelty. Other carriers may offer shorter total routings depending on your final African gateway, so it's worth comparing total transit time, not just the marquee cabin.
